Mumbai Indians Name Kristen Beams as Spin Bowling Coach

The Mumbai Indians have made a change in their coaching setup as the defending champions appointed Kristen Beams as spin bowling coach ahead of the WPL 2026 season.

The former Australian cricketer has represented in international stages across all formats, playing 1 Test, 30 ODIs and 18 T20Is. Kristen Beams was the third-highest wicket-taker in the 2017 ODI World Cup and also featured in 45 Women’s BBL matches before retiring from playing.

After drawing curtains to her playing career, she transitioned into coaching and has worked in the WBBL and The Hundred. She has also served as the head coach of the Australian Women’s U19 Team and held the position of National Development Lead at Cricket Australia.

Recently, she worked as the Community Cricket Manager – South at Cricket Tasmania. At the two-time WPL champions, Beams will join a support staff headed by coach Lisa Keightley, bowling coach and mentor Jhulan Goswami, batting coach Devika Palshikar and fielding coach Nicole Bolton.

“It’s an incredible opportunity to work with someone like Jhulan Goswami, one of the greats of the game, somebody I played cricket against,” Beams said in MI’s Instagram post.

“(It’s an) incredible culture…that they’ve developed a winning culture over a really long period of time, but a family that’s what you hear everyone talk about that this group is so tight-knit, and it’s a family, and it’s what you want to be a part of.”

“And I think as a coach coming in, that’s exactly what you want to be able to do, is to walk into an environment that feels really tight-knit, and a team that knows how to win,” Kristen Beam concluded.

The two-time champions will be playing their opener match of the upcoming season on January 09 against Royal Challengers Bengaluru at Dr D.Y. Patil Sports Academy, Navi Mumbai.
